Lion Energy is preparing to test a 12 million barrel target in Indonesia.

Lion Energy (ASX:LIO) has awarded a drilling contract to Australian oil and gas contractor Silver City Drilling for the Bula Karang-1 exploration well in Indonesia, which will be testing a 12 million barrel target in the East Seram production sharing contract (PSC).

The contracted rig, SCD-20, is a specialised hydraulic 900HP unit, which is particularly suited for directional drilling tube to be utilised in the well. Bula Karang -1 is planned as a relatively shallow well spudding from an onshore location, Lion says, and deviating approximately 1,000 metres laterally offshore.

The company’s chairman, Tom Soulsby, said this will let Lion test the crest of a seismically defined carbonate reef target at approximately 550m below sea level.

“The chosen rig has a hydraulic top drive and key safety features including hands-free hydraulic pipe handling equipment, hydraulic weight on bit control and a rotation brake for directional drilling,” he explained.

“Other mechanical specifications that are well-suited for our planned deviated well design include the hook load and rotary torque.”

Mr Soulsby said securing the rig within budget is a key milestone as Lion moves towards drilling Bula Karang-1. “The prospect is a shallow carbonate reef structure with the potential to host material oil volumes and, importantly, provides exposure to a broader 50M barrel combined unrisked prospective resource in Bula Bay.”

With a partner covering the majority of the well cost, Lion retains a 45% interest, providing strong leverage to success while maintaining a low capital commitment.

“In a success case, nearby infrastructure provides a clear pathway to rapid, low-cost development and early cashflow,” Mr Soulsby explained today. “Bula Karang-1 is a high-impact, capital-efficient exploration opportunity and an important step in unlocking the potential of the East Seram PSC.”

Tendering processes are ongoing for other services, including directional drilling, cementing, and drilling fluids, as well as wireline services.

Mr Soulsby told shareholders the rig is currently working in East Java and has an impressive track record of reliability and safety in recent operations.

The well is on target to be spudded mid-year.
